Rule of thumb when buying wheels:
"Light, strong, cheap. Pick two."
RPF1s are a great compromise.
I think by "basic" he meant 4-lug, ie phone dial wheels. They aren't on your 'vert. Your wheels are 114.3 x 5
17x 8 and 9 with a +35 offset is about perfect for an FC in my opinion.
